Commit graph

967 commits

Author SHA1 Message Date
Heiko Schaefer
0c0a742573
Merge branch 'heiko-ch2' into draft 2023-12-11 12:26:51 +01:00
Tammi L. Coles
354c729518 strengthen GnuPG piece 2023-12-11 11:57:14 +01:00
Heiko Schaefer
737d71939d
book/source/examples/*.asc are CC0 2023-12-10 22:05:47 +01:00
Heiko Schaefer
c9f263e769
Merge branch 'heiko-ch6' into draft 2023-12-10 21:48:27 +01:00
heiko
d5125b0454 Merge pull request 'ch7: Describe nested one-pass-signatures' (#189) from paul-ch7-nested-sigs into draft
Reviewed-on: https://codeberg.org/openpgp/notes/pulls/189
2023-12-10 20:21:04 +00:00
Heiko Schaefer
6e02d33fc2
Add GnuPG 2023-12-10 21:13:06 +01:00
heiko
933c8053d5 Merge pull request 'tammi-ch5' (#159) from tammi-ch5 into draft
Reviewed-on: https://codeberg.org/openpgp/notes/pulls/159
2023-12-10 20:06:24 +00:00
heiko
c1edb69793 Merge pull request 'ch15: Migration brain dump' (#184) from paul-ch15 into draft
Reviewed-on: https://codeberg.org/openpgp/notes/pulls/184
2023-12-10 19:47:57 +00:00
heiko
dc86f35613 Merge pull request 'ch10 & 11' (#185) from paul-heiko-ch10-11 into draft
Reviewed-on: https://codeberg.org/openpgp/notes/pulls/185
2023-12-10 19:46:26 +00:00
David Runge
4903214c7a
Add contributing guideline on including external files
Signed-off-by: David Runge <dave@sleepmap.de>
2023-12-10 20:44:47 +01:00
David Runge
90cca801ce
Move ASCII armored encrypted message in ch21 to example file
Signed-off-by: David Runge <dave@sleepmap.de>
2023-12-10 20:44:47 +01:00
David Runge
a3a32f556d
Modify codespell to not check example files
Example files may contain crypto gibberish and will trip codespell.

Signed-off-by: David Runge <dave@sleepmap.de>
2023-12-10 20:44:42 +01:00
Heiko Schaefer
787af30af8
fix codespell complaints 2023-12-10 20:43:51 +01:00
e35c334d48
More wording 2023-12-10 20:43:51 +01:00
d8b4eb16a1
Wording 2023-12-10 20:43:51 +01:00
8b01fbe131
Change topic titles and move direct-method into own subsubsection 2023-12-10 20:43:50 +01:00
65cf7fbcf9
Improve diagrams 2023-12-10 20:43:50 +01:00
d2def8cb89
Improve section on symmetric ciphers used for SKESKv4+SEIPDv1 2023-12-10 20:43:50 +01:00
39ed1873d0
Add more info about SEIPDv1's quick check mechanism 2023-12-10 20:43:50 +01:00
6371b60512
Move anonymous recipient section to advanced topics 2023-12-10 20:43:49 +01:00
558801eca5
Link to algorithm-specific session key encryption sections 2023-12-10 20:43:49 +01:00
41100cfad5
Replace ch10 diags with svgs 2023-12-10 20:43:49 +01:00
6e1b616f99
Fix admonition 2023-12-10 20:43:49 +01:00
acc1548b40
Big commit, should have split into smaller commits, but haven't 2023-12-10 20:43:48 +01:00
20c0cb8b91
Remove some TODOs from ch10 and add some more 2023-12-10 20:43:48 +01:00
217f1ed507
Add TODO about session-key reuse in SEIPDv2 2023-12-10 20:43:48 +01:00
509abf7ee9
Some progress. Swapped SEIPDv2 and v1 to improve readability 2023-12-10 20:43:48 +01:00
c3c8cc745f
Add diagram for SEIPDv2 2023-12-10 20:43:48 +01:00
9951bcd9b2
Add diagram for SEIPDv1 2023-12-10 20:43:47 +01:00
a4969aa98b
ch10 feedback 2023-12-10 20:43:47 +01:00
Heiko Schaefer
3d8bd5eab3
ch10: edits 2023-12-10 20:43:47 +01:00
Heiko Schaefer
3cd95f3300
ch10: link to zooming in 2023-12-10 20:43:47 +01:00
Heiko Schaefer
f0b610f53f
write ch10 2023-12-10 20:43:46 +01:00
Heiko Schaefer
33bda5f443
write ch10 2023-12-10 20:43:46 +01:00
Heiko Schaefer
9310f0178f
ch20: decrypt 2023-12-10 20:43:46 +01:00
Heiko Schaefer
bfcbbee8ae
write ch10 2023-12-10 20:43:46 +01:00
Heiko Schaefer
05b6e46d25
fixes 2023-12-10 20:43:46 +01:00
Heiko Schaefer
09c6424a76
write ch10 2023-12-10 20:43:45 +01:00
Heiko Schaefer
1152dc2020
write ch10 2023-12-10 20:43:45 +01:00
Heiko Schaefer
01739af17c
write ch10 2023-12-10 20:43:45 +01:00
Heiko Schaefer
7d7a291415
write ch10 2023-12-10 20:43:45 +01:00
Heiko Schaefer
8673e3c657
packet dump of seipd v2 encrypted message 2023-12-10 20:43:45 +01:00
Heiko Schaefer
64c8dffee8
dropping the zalgo for now, with mixed feelings and paul's blessing
(i hope we'll find the perfect place to revive it, in round 2!)
2023-12-10 20:41:14 +01:00
Heiko Schaefer
b7da62aa69
edits for clarity 2023-12-10 20:41:14 +01:00
9643299546
Describe nested one-pass-signatures 2023-12-10 20:41:10 +01:00
heiko
aa5999ff35 Merge pull request 'Add glossary links for chapter 7 and 8' (#177) from dvzrv/glossary_links_7_8 into draft
Reviewed-on: https://codeberg.org/openpgp/notes/pulls/177
2023-12-10 19:35:18 +00:00
Heiko Schaefer
e7e09c0003
Edits for clarity 2023-12-10 20:32:32 +01:00
Heiko Schaefer
71bf494283
Edits for clarity 2023-12-10 20:17:11 +01:00
Heiko Schaefer
18e0e06ff2
Edits for clarity, terms, styling 2023-12-10 16:44:25 +01:00
David Runge
027a5b1718
Add glossary links for chapter 8
Signed-off-by: David Runge <dave@sleepmap.de>
2023-12-10 16:01:56 +01:00